/// High is an internal type which is only exposed in docs due to it's usage in
/// the `PartitionRead` trait.
#[derive(Debug, Default, Clone, Copy, PartialEq, Eq)]
pub struct High;

impl Level for High {
    const DEBUG_NAME: &'static str = "High";

    type LevelDown = Mid;
    type Down = Partition<Self::LevelDown>;
    type Value = u32;
    type ValueUnaligned = U32<BE>;

    const BITS: usize = 32;
}

#[doc(hidden)]
#[derive(Debug, Default, Clone, Copy, PartialEq, Eq)]
pub struct Mid;

impl Level for Mid {
    const DEBUG_NAME: &'static str = "Mid";

    type LevelDown = Low;
    type Down = Partition<Self::LevelDown>;
    type Value = u24;
    type ValueUnaligned = U24<BE>;

    const BITS: usize = 24;
}

#[doc(hidden)]
#[derive(Debug, Default, Clone, Copy, PartialEq, Eq)]
pub struct Low;

impl Level for Low {
    const DEBUG_NAME: &'static str = "Low";

    type LevelDown = Block;
    type Down = Partition<Self::LevelDown>;
    type Value = u16;
    type ValueUnaligned = U16<BE>;

    const BITS: usize = 16;
}

#[doc(hidden)]
#[derive(Debug, Default, Clone, Copy, PartialEq, Eq)]
pub struct Block;

impl Level for Block {
    const DEBUG_NAME: &'static str = "Block";

    type LevelDown = Never;
    type Down = Never;
    type Value = u8;
    type ValueUnaligned = u8;

    const BITS: usize = 8;
}
